    Edit Photo Details The Olgas Panorama   #ulurukatatjuta
    A massive jumble of loaves of stone bread appeared over the horizon in the late afternoon six hours by car WSW of Alice Springs. They make up a sacred site of the native aboriginal people. The winter sky was so blue, the air so crisp and silent, the sun so intense, the soil so waterless, yet the vegetation so green! It begged for a panorama to capture the vastness of the landscape.
